Clock Tower Beach can be found next to the clock tower that was dedicated in 1897 to mark Queen Victoria’s Diamond Jubilee. On this beautiful clean stretch of sandy beach you can hire clean modern sunbeds deckchairs windbreakers & parasols or try our water sports which include SUP kayaks pedalos. Toilets are close by and two of Shanklin’s fine pubs are situated across the road for food & drinks

Turned up in the morning to see what Shanklin had to offer and was open minded as to what we would find.
Parking was easy and at £1 or so an hour ok value.
We rented sunloungers on the beach set up as our own private booths (two loungers, two windbreaks, parasol and table) which was great! £12 for the full day. We also rented kayaks which kept the teens entertained although this can work out pricey as a single kayak is £8 per half hour!
Nice cafe and chip shop near by for lunch and then we headed to the crazy golf - two courses to choose from - £24 for a family of 4 or £40 for both courses.
After that it was the arcades and an ice cream (so many wonderful flavours to choose from).
There are showers and toilets available for public use which werent too bad.
All in all Shanklin provided a great day out. The beach front has everything you need all nicely compacted and no tackiness!

Walked down to Shanklin beach with the Dog. The entire beach is banned to dogs with a £100 fine. Shame as the beach looked nice. Virtually everywhere didn’t accept dogs inside, a problem when it’s not warm. The beach itself is a mix of low quality pubs bars and restaurants. All of the food is depressingly stuck in the 1980’s: burgers pizza fish and chips and not much else. Service is pretty ropey too and most places closed by 9.30pm. The place is run down and lacking in any imagination. Only exception was the pirate play park which was the only thing I saw that had received any love and attention.

My advice? Head to Ventnor instead which is far more dog friendly and far better quality.

Shanklin Beach was a hit, especially for families with kids. We visited in the afternoon during low tide, which turned out to be the perfect time. The beach is at its best closer to the chine, where you'll find less rocks and more open sandy areas - ideal for children with their sand pails.
We took a leisurely walk down the beach, enjoying the beautiful sand beneath our feet and the incredible views of the coastline. The scenery is truly breathtaking and provides a picturesque backdrop for a day out.
After our beach adventure, we were pleasantly surprised by the great restaurants nearby. We enjoyed a delicious dinner, which was the perfect way to end our day at the beach.

Nice stretch of beach, clean and sandy. Not a lot of beach left when the tide comes in, so check the tide timings or be diappointed. A few shops and cafes and restaurants behind the beach and a large car park. It was quiet on the day we visited and a little cool but I can imagine it gets quite busy in Summer,
Okay for a few hours, Parking is cash only or telephone pay - no cards accepted.
All parking on the island seems to be the same rate, a little high! Not yet introduced a ticket which serves all car parks for one day...would be a good idea!?
